G-Helper:华硕笔记本轻量控制中心,释放硬件潜能的终极指南
【免费下载链接】g-helperLightweight, open-source control tool for ASUS laptops and ROG Ally. Manage performance modes, fans, GPU, battery, and RGB lighting across Zephyrus, Flow, TUF, Strix, Scar, and other models.项目地址: https://gitcode.com/GitHub_Trending/gh/g-helper
G-Helper是一款专为华硕笔记本设计的开源轻量级控制工具,以不到10MB的体积提供媲美Armoury Crate的核心功能。这款工具支持ROG、TUF、幻系列及Ally掌机等多种华硕设备,通过简洁的界面实现性能模式切换、GPU管理、风扇控制和电池健康优化。对于追求系统响应速度和资源效率的用户来说,G-Helper是替代臃肿官方软件的理想选择。
为什么选择G-Helper:三大核心优势解析
1. 极速响应与轻量化设计
传统控制软件如Armoury Crate往往需要安装多个系统服务,占用大量内存且启动缓慢。G-Helper采用单文件运行模式,无需复杂安装过程,启动时间从5-10秒缩短至1秒以内,内存占用从150-300MB降至10-20MB。这种设计哲学体现在代码架构中,所有控制逻辑都集中在app/目录下的模块化组件中,确保高效执行。
2. 完整的硬件控制功能
G-Helper覆盖了华硕笔记本用户最需要的所有控制功能:
- 性能模式管理:静音、平衡、增强三种预设模式
- GPU工作模式:Eco、Standard、Ultimate、Optimized四种显卡切换方案
- 风扇曲线自定义:支持每个温度点的精确转速调整
- 电池健康管理:可设置60%、80%、100%充电上限
- 外设支持:兼容20多种华硕鼠标型号
3. 智能自动化与场景适配
软件内置多种自动化策略,可根据使用场景智能调整系统设置:
- 电池供电时自动切换到节能模式
- 连接电源时启用高性能配置
- 根据使用习惯自动调整屏幕刷新率
- 键盘背光超时管理
G-Helper主界面展示性能模式、GPU模式、屏幕设置等核心功能模块
四步快速上手:从安装到配置的完整流程
步骤1:下载与安装
G-Helper无需复杂安装过程,只需从官方仓库下载最新版本:
git clone https://gitcode.com/GitHub_Trending/gh/g-helper或直接下载GHelper.zip压缩包,解压后运行GHelper.exe即可。软件会自动检测华硕硬件并适配相应功能。
步骤2:基础配置调整
首次运行时,建议进行以下基础设置:
- 性能模式选择:根据使用场景选择静音、平衡或增强模式
- GPU模式设置:日常使用推荐Optimized模式,游戏时切换至Ultimate模式
- 电池保护:设置80%充电上限以延长电池寿命
- 开机自启:将GHelper.exe添加到启动项确保随时可用
步骤3:高级功能探索
掌握基础后,可以进一步探索高级功能:
- 风扇曲线编辑:在
app/Fan/FanSensorControl.cs中可找到风扇控制逻辑,支持自定义温度-转速关系 - 快捷键配置:支持Fn+F5等组合键快速切换模式
- Anime Matrix控制:为ROG设备定制光显矩阵动画效果
步骤4:场景化优化配置
根据不同使用场景创建个性化配置方案:
- 移动办公配置:静音模式 + Eco GPU + 60Hz刷新率
- 游戏娱乐配置:增强模式 + Ultimate GPU + 最高刷新率
- 创意工作配置:平衡模式 + Standard GPU + 自定义风扇曲线
G-Helper提供深色主题界面,适合夜间使用或偏好暗色风格的用户
核心功能深度解析:从理论到实践
性能模式的三层架构设计
G-Helper的性能模式管理基于华硕BIOS的预设配置,每种模式都对应特定的系统行为:
| 模式类型 | BIOS对应模式 | Windows电源计划 | 适用场景 |
|---|---|---|---|
| 静音模式 | Silent | 最佳能效 | 办公学习、会议演示 |
| 平衡模式 | Balanced/Performance | 平衡 | 日常使用、网页浏览 |
| 增强模式 | Turbo | 最佳性能 | 游戏、渲染、编译 |
这种设计确保了模式切换的稳定性和兼容性,所有设置都通过app/Mode/ModeControl.cs中的逻辑进行处理。
GPU工作模式的四种策略
显卡管理是G-Helper的亮点功能,支持四种不同的工作模式:
- Eco模式:仅启用集成显卡,最大限度延长电池续航
- Standard模式:混合输出模式,兼顾性能和功耗平衡
- Ultimate模式:独显直连模式,为游戏和专业应用提供最强性能
- Optimized模式:智能切换模式,电池供电时自动禁用独显
在app/Gpu/GPUModeControl.cs文件中,可以看到GPU模式切换的具体实现逻辑,包括对ACPI接口的调用和状态管理。
风扇曲线的科学定制
传统风扇控制只有几个固定档位,而G-Helper允许用户完全自定义风扇曲线。通过编辑温度与转速的对应关系,可以在散热和噪音之间找到最佳平衡点。软件提供了多个预设曲线,也支持完全手动调整:
- Efficient预设:温和的转速提升,适合安静环境
- Turbo预设:激进的风扇策略,确保最佳散热
- 自定义曲线:根据个人偏好精确控制每个温度点的转速
G-Helper与HWINFO64等监控工具配合使用,全面掌握系统状态
三大应用场景实战配置
场景一:移动办公的续航优化方案
目标:在保持系统流畅的前提下最大化电池续航时间
配置方案:
- 性能模式:选择静音模式,降低CPU功耗和风扇噪音
- GPU模式:启用Eco模式,仅使用集成显卡工作
- 屏幕设置:将刷新率调整为60Hz,关闭Overdrive
- 电池管理:设置充电上限为60%,避免电池过度充电
- 风扇策略:使用Efficient预设曲线,降低风扇转速
预期效果:电池续航时间可提升30-40%,系统运行安静且温度控制良好,适合咖啡馆、图书馆等安静环境。
场景二:游戏娱乐的性能释放方案
目标:获得最佳游戏体验,充分发挥硬件性能潜力
配置方案:
- 性能模式:切换到增强模式,解锁CPU和GPU的全部性能
- GPU模式:使用Ultimate模式,实现独显直连减少延迟
- 屏幕优化:启用最高刷新率并打开Overdrive功能
- 散热管理:应用Turbo风扇曲线,确保高强度游戏时的散热效率
- 电源要求:确保连接原装电源适配器,避免性能受限
预期效果:游戏帧率稳定提升15-25%,散热效果显著改善,GPU温度可降低5-10°C。
场景三:创意工作的平衡方案
目标:在性能和稳定性之间取得平衡,适合长时间工作
配置方案:
- 性能模式:选择平衡模式,提供稳定的性能输出
- GPU模式:使用Standard混合模式,兼顾集成显卡和独立显卡
- 风扇控制:创建自定义中等转速曲线,平衡散热和噪音
- 电池保护:设置80%充电上限,延长电池使用寿命
- 自动化设置:启用GPU自动切换,插电时启用独显,电池供电时使用集显
预期效果:系统运行稳定,散热良好,适合长时间的视频编辑、3D渲染和设计工作。
高级功能与自定义技巧
华硕鼠标的全面支持
G-Helper不仅支持笔记本控制,还能管理多种华硕鼠标型号。在app/Peripherals/Mouse/Models/目录下,可以看到超过20种鼠标模型的实现代码,包括:
- ROG Chakram系列游戏鼠标
- ROG Gladius系列竞技鼠标
- ROG Keris系列轻量化鼠标
- TUF Gaming系列耐用型鼠标
华硕鼠标布局示意图,展示自定义按键配置选项
每款鼠标都支持DPI调节、按键编程、RGB灯光控制等功能。用户可以在软件中直接调整鼠标参数,无需安装额外的驱动程序。
Anime Matrix光显矩阵创意玩法
对于配备Anime Matrix屏幕的ROG笔记本,G-Helper提供了丰富的显示控制功能:
- 自定义动画:支持GIF和自定义动画播放
- 系统信息显示:可显示时间、日期、CPU温度等实时数据
- 音频可视化:根据系统音频生成动态视觉效果
- 预设动画库:内置多种主题动画效果
这些功能通过app/AnimeMatrix/目录下的通信模块实现,为用户提供了个性化的设备展示方式。
快捷键系统的灵活配置
G-Helper支持丰富的快捷键组合,用户可以根据习惯自定义:
| 快捷键组合 | 默认功能 | 自定义选项 |
|---|---|---|
| Fn + F5 | 切换性能模式 | 可重新映射为其他功能 |
| Ctrl + Shift + F12 | 打开G-Helper窗口 | 支持自定义打开特定面板 |
| Ctrl + M1/M2 | 屏幕亮度调节 | 可改为音量控制或其他 |
| Fn + C | Fn-Lock切换 | 锁定功能键状态 |
所有快捷键配置都保存在用户配置文件中,支持导入导出,方便在多台设备间同步设置。
常见问题与解决方案
Q1:G-Helper与Armoury Crate可以共存吗?
A:可以共存,但建议卸载Armoury Crate以获得最佳体验。G-Helper设计为独立运行,不依赖任何华硕官方服务。如果同时运行两者,可能会导致功能冲突或资源浪费。
Q2:软件安全性和隐私如何保障?
A:G-Helper是开源软件,所有代码公开透明。软件不会收集任何用户数据,也不会连接外部服务器。所有设置都保存在本地配置文件中,确保用户隐私安全。
Q3:如何备份和恢复设置?
A:设置文件默认保存在%APPDATA%\GHelper\config.json路径下。只需复制该文件即可备份所有配置。重装系统或更换电脑时,将备份文件放回原位置即可恢复设置。
Q4:支持哪些华硕设备型号?
A:G-Helper支持广泛的华硕设备,包括:
- ROG Zephyrus系列(幻14/15/16)
- ROG Flow系列(幻13/X13/Z13)
- TUF系列(天选/飞行堡垒)
- ROG Strix/Scar系列(枪神/魔霸)
- ROG Ally/Ally X掌机
- ProArt、Vivobook、Zenbook等主流系列
Q5:遇到功能异常如何排查?
A:可按以下步骤排查:
- 检查设备是否在支持列表中
- 确保已安装最新的华硕驱动程序
- 以管理员身份运行G-Helper
- 查看日志文件中的错误信息
- 在项目Issues页面搜索类似问题
技术架构与设计理念
模块化设计确保可维护性
G-Helper采用清晰的模块化架构,每个功能模块都有明确的职责:
app/ ├── Mode/ # 性能模式控制模块 ├── Fan/ # 风扇控制逻辑模块 ├── Gpu/ # GPU管理模块 ├── Battery/ # 电池健康管理模块 ├── Peripherals/ # 外设支持模块 ├── AnimeMatrix/ # 光显矩阵控制模块 └── USB/ # USB设备通信模块这种设计使得代码易于理解和维护,也方便开发者添加新功能或修改现有功能。
直接硬件访问机制
与需要安装多个系统服务的传统控制软件不同,G-Helper通过华硕ACPI接口直接与硬件通信。这种设计减少了中间层,提高了响应速度,也降低了系统资源占用。在app/AsusACPI.cs文件中,可以看到与硬件交互的具体实现。
跨平台兼容性考虑
虽然G-Helper主要面向Windows平台,但其架构设计考虑到了跨平台的可能性。通过抽象硬件访问层,未来可以相对容易地适配其他操作系统。
G-Helper全面支持ROG Ally和Ally X掌机,提供专门的按键映射和优化设置
社区参与与未来发展
G-Helper拥有活跃的开源社区,用户和开发者共同推动项目发展。如果你对项目感兴趣,可以通过以下方式参与:
- 提交问题反馈:在项目Issues页面报告遇到的Bug或提出功能建议
- 参与代码开发:项目使用C#开发,欢迎有经验的开发者贡献代码
- 完善文档翻译:帮助将文档翻译成更多语言版本
- 分享使用经验:在社区论坛分享配置方案和使用技巧
项目团队持续关注用户反馈,定期发布更新版本,添加对新设备的支持,优化现有功能。未来计划包括更智能的场景识别、更丰富的自动化规则以及更完善的外设支持。
结语:重新定义笔记本控制体验
G-Helper代表了笔记本控制软件的发展方向——轻量化、高效率、用户友好。它证明了优秀的软件不需要臃肿的安装包和复杂的设置流程,只需要专注于解决用户的核心需求。
无论你是追求极致性能的游戏玩家,需要长续航的移动办公用户,还是寻求稳定性的创意工作者,G-Helper都能提供量身定制的解决方案。最令人惊喜的是,这款功能强大的工具完全免费开源,体现了开源社区的力量和智慧。
通过本文的指南,你应该已经掌握了G-Helper的核心功能和配置技巧。现在就可以下载体验,让你的华硕笔记本发挥最大潜力,享受更加流畅高效的使用体验。
【免费下载链接】g-helperLightweight, open-source control tool for ASUS laptops and ROG Ally. Manage performance modes, fans, GPU, battery, and RGB lighting across Zephyrus, Flow, TUF, Strix, Scar, and other models.项目地址: https://gitcode.com/GitHub_Trending/gh/g-helper
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考